I'm looking to sell this coat of plates kit. It's my pattern and my handiwork, made from .08" 5052-H32 aluminum. The kit is designed for a side-opening COP, because I prefer to wear armor that I don't need help getting into and out of. Protection for the spine is included. All the holes are punched and the edges were dressed with a grinder. You may wish to further clean up the edges or add additional holes, depending on how you intend to strap it.
This kit should fit someone who wears a size small or medium men's t-shirt.
